About 6 Coundon Street
6 Coundon Street is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Coventry (CV1 4AS). It has a recorded floor area of 114 m² (around 1227 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(November 2023) shows a D (score 66),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since October 2014. Between certificates, roof ef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 81), a 2-band jump. Other recorded features include notable views. Period features are noted in the property record. Our model identifies extension potential, subject to local planning policy.
One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2012.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. At 114 m² it's 22.6% larger than the typical home in the postcode (93 m² median across 11 EPCs). It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 73% of similar EPCs). Across 1995–2024, sale prices on this property compounded at 5.9%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£220/sq ft) was about 51.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Most recent transfer: September 2024 at £270,000.
